Detailed Project Description

The sun is the closest star to earth, it has important influences on the planets of solar system. The sun drives weather, ocean currents and climate, with out its heat and light, there will be no life on the earth

The aim of this project is to study, realize and implement a system capable to collect and display sun data, or any other planet of the solar system, in real time and not after hours and days, unlike some the methods based on thermal imagery or human visualization, it's is a combination between a data collector rover and a web application, it is capable to collect, transmit, process, and display the data. Which makes us able to exploit the data using artificial intelligence, mathematical algorithms and methods, after the detection of one or more events considered dangerous the user could be alerted immediately.
